legongju.com
我们一直在努力
2024-12-28 18:23 | 星期六

linux bash命令怎样编写脚本

在 Linux 中,Bash 脚本是一种用于自动执行一系列命令的脚本语言

  1. 打开文本编辑器,如 nano、vim 或 gedit。

  2. 在文件的第一行添加一个 shebang(#!),指定用于解释脚本的 Bash 解释器路径。通常情况下,可以使用默认的 Bash 解释器:

#!/bin/bash
  1. 在下一行开始编写你的 Bash 命令。每行命令都需要以分号(;)结尾,以便 Bash 在一行执行完毕后继续执行下一行命令。如果需要在一行的开头添加注释,可以使用井号(#)。

例如,以下脚本将显示当前目录下的所有文件和文件夹,并将结果存储在名为 file_list.txt 的文件中:

#!/bin/bash
# This script lists all files and directories in the current directory and saves the result in file_list.txt

ls > file_list.txt
  1. 保存脚本文件,例如命名为 my_script.sh

  2. 为脚本文件添加可执行权限。在终端中,使用 chmod 命令为脚本文件添加可执行权限:

chmod +x my_script.sh
  1. 运行脚本。在终端中,输入脚本文件名并按回车键执行脚本:
./my_script.sh

现在,你已经成功编写并运行了一个简单的 Bash 脚本。你可以根据需要添加更多命令和逻辑来满足你的需求。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/7482.html

相关推荐

  • Linux下MySQL数据库性能如何监测

    Linux下MySQL数据库性能如何监测

    在 Linux 下,可以使用以下几种方法来监测 MySQL 数据库的性能: 使用 top 命令: top 命令可以实时显示系统中各个进程的资源占用状况,包括 CPU、内存等。要查看...

  • Linux下MySQL数据库怎样进行维护

    Linux下MySQL数据库怎样进行维护

    在Linux下对MySQL数据库进行维护,主要包括以下几个方面: 定期备份:这是防止数据丢失的重要步骤。可以使用mysqldump命令来备份数据库,例如:mysqldump -u [用...

  • Linux下MySQL数据库如何实现高可用

    Linux下MySQL数据库如何实现高可用

    在Linux下实现MySQL数据库的高可用性,可以通过多种技术和方案来实现。以下是一些常见的方法:
    主从复制(Master-Slave Replication) 概述:主从复制是MyS...

  • Linux下MySQL数据库安全如何保障

    Linux下MySQL数据库安全如何保障

    在Linux下保障MySQL数据库的安全是至关重要的,以下是一些关键的安全措施和最佳实践:
    密码复杂度策略 设置强密码:确保所有用户账户都使用复杂且难以猜测的...

  • linux bash命令如何执行

    linux bash命令如何执行

    在Linux中,Bash是一个常用的命令行解释器 打开终端:首先,您需要打开一个终端窗口。这可以通过点击屏幕左下角的应用程序图标(如文件管理器、文本编辑器等),...

  • linux bash命令如何进行时间处理

    linux bash命令如何进行时间处理

    在Linux Bash中,有多种方法可以进行时间处理 显示当前日期和时间: date 以特定格式显示当前日期和时间: date +"%Y-%m-%d %H:%M:%S" 这里,%Y表示年份,%m表示...

  • linux bash命令能否进行进程控制

    linux bash命令能否进行进程控制

    是的,Linux Bash命令可以进行进程控制 ps:列出当前系统中的进程。
    top:实时显示系统中各个进程的资源占用状况。
    kill:终止指定的进程。
    pkil...

  • linux bash命令怎样进行权限管理

    linux bash命令怎样进行权限管理

    在Linux中,Bash命令用于执行各种任务,包括权限管理 查看文件或目录权限:
    使用ls -l命令可以查看文件或目录的权限。例如: ls -l myfile.txt 输出结果类似...